Hi, >Does LCMS do lightness mapping when using perceptual intent with >matrix/shaper profiles? ie is the result different when using either >perceptual or rel.colorimetric?
If profiles on both sides of transform are matrix-shaper, no mapping is done. If the output profile has intents, then results may be are different depending on intent.
